Things to do near
Garden City, South Carolina

  • Myrtle Beach State Park - Just a short drive from Garden City, this park offers beautiful beaches, nature trails, and a fishing pier for outdoor enthusiasts.

  • Brookgreen Gardens - Located about 15 miles away in Murrells Inlet, these gardens feature stunning sculptures and botanical displays set within a historic landscape.

  • Huntington Beach State Park - Approximately 20 miles from Garden City, this park is known for its pristine beaches and diverse wildlife habitats. It's an ideal spot for bird watching and hiking.

  • Atalaya Castle - Situated within Huntington Beach State Park, this Moorish-style castle was once the winter home of sculptor Anna Hyatt Huntington. It offers guided tours that delve into its unique history.

  • Murrells Inlet MarshWalk - A scenic boardwalk located around 10 miles from Garden City. It provides picturesque views of the saltwater marshes along with dining options featuring fresh seafood.

  • Waccamaw National Wildlife Refuge - About 30 miles away in Georgetown County, this refuge offers opportunities to explore diverse ecosystems through hiking trails and canoeing routes.

  • The Market Common - Located in Myrtle Beach approximately 10 miles from Garden City. This area combines shopping, dining, entertainment venues with parks and walking paths perfect for family outings or leisurely strolls.

Plan a trip to Garden City, South Carolina

Plan a trip to Garden City, South Carolina

Planning a camping trip to Garden City, SC, offers an exciting blend of beachside relaxation and outdoor adventure. Nestled near the Atlantic coast, this charming area is perfect for campers looking to explore both natural beauty and local attractions.

Best Time to Visit: Spring and fall are ideal for visiting Garden City. These seasons offer mild weather, making it comfortable for outdoor activities like hiking or lounging on the beach.

Weather Expectations: Summers can be warm with plenty of sunshine—perfect for beach days at nearby Myrtle Beach KOA Resort. Winters are mild compared to northern states, allowing year-round camping opportunities without extreme cold.

Packing Essentials: When packing for your trip, consider bringing lightweight clothing for daytime adventures and a cozy sweater or jacket for cooler evenings. Don’t forget sunscreen and insect repellent if you plan on spending time outdoors during warmer months. A raincoat might come in handy as occasional showers can occur.
